Background technology
As society continues to develop, city is constantly expanded, and the inland waters such as lake, river, pond around people are received More sanitary sewage, industrial and agricultural production sewage, form eutrophication water.
Existing administering method be in eutrophication water place foam make buoyant raft, on buoyant raft cultivate water peanut or The floating plant such as water hyacinth or water spinach, floating plant fast-growth.
After floating plant grows up to, if can not be removed in time from water body, after floating plant death, the rich battalion such as nitrogen, phosphorus, potassium Fosterization element, it can come back in water body.Therefore, it is necessary to harvest in time, removed from water body.
Existing floating plant pick-up boat is designed for the floating plant disperseed on pumped surface, and salvaging efficiency is low, is passed Floating plant on the buoyant raft of system is salvaged by manually multiplying canoe harvesting, and labor intensity is big.Floating plant grows prosperous in summer Contain, often result in harvesting not in time, cause floating plant excessive multiplication, further influence aquatic ecological.

It is so designed that in eutrophication water or have and set the circulation of this floating plant to support in the water body of eutrophication trend Acquisition system is grown, according to coverage of water, volume, the quantity of buoyant raft is set, and being cultivated on buoyant raft has water peanut, water spinach or Chinese celery The floating plants such as dish.When the floating plant on buoyant raft grows into certain phase, collection catamaran is moved to the appropriate position of the water surface Put, and fixed with anchor chain, be then turned on small propeller or blower fan.Then buoyant raft one end in column is connected to remote control towboat On, manipulate and be remotely controlled the acquisition channel that towboat drives buoyant raft to pass through collection catamaran one by one, the floating plant on buoyant raft first passes around Cauline leaf cutter, cauline leaf cutter separate the top cauline leaf of floating plant with root, buoyant raft along acquisition channel it is further before Move, the cauline leaf cut off is kept off by baffle plate, then fallen in square acquisition zone, is finally promoted in small propeller or blower fan Under, the cauline leaf cut off enters in the big string bag in company with current.When big string bag internal erected-water plant reaches a certain amount of, will be picked up, And it is moved in the ship storehouse of catamaran.
As optimization, the big string bag is fixed on a quadra, and the quadra is fixed on a montant lower end, Montant upper end is hinged on the upper limb of adjacent hull lateral wall, and its jointed shaft is horizontal.It is so designed that, when big string bag internal erected-water is planted When thing reaches a certain amount of, the big string bag and its internal erected-water plant are turned on arrest of ship body by montant or support pull-up, are easy to swim to plant Thing is moved in hull.

Embodiment
Embodiment one:As shown in figure 1, this floating plant cyclic culture acquisition system includes multiple buoyant rafts 1, the buoyant raft Including bamboo rack 11 and silk screen 12, wherein the main body of bamboo rack 11 is rectangle, multiple grids are included, are tied up by more bamboo poles Forming, the silk screen 12 is formed by raw flax silk braiding, is covered on each grid, and cultivation has floating plant in each grid, The root of above-mentioned floating plant is fixed on the silk screen 12, and all buoyant rafts 1 connect into one or more columns per page by short rope 2.
This floating plant cyclic culture acquisition system also includes a remote control towboat 3 and collection catamaran, and the collection is double Body ship includes two hulls 4, is connected between two tops of hull 4 by crossbeam 5, is formed and adopted between two adjacent walls of hull 4 Collect passage 6, two stage casings of hull 4 are swelled upwards, form an arch bridge opening 7, arch bridge opening 7 and the cross phase of acquisition channel 6 Hand over, form square acquisition zone 9, the one end of arch bridge opening 7 is provided with one or more small propellers or blower fan 10, above-mentioned compact spiral Oar or blower fan 10 are furnished with motor (not shown).
The big string bag 8 is provided with the other end hole of arch bridge opening 7, the big string bag 8 covers on the hole in arch bridge opening 7, the leaching of its body Not in water, square acquisition zone inlet side is provided with cauline leaf cutter 16, and square acquisition zone outlet side is additionally provided with a baffle plate 13, cauline leaf cutter 16 and the lower edge of baffle plate 13 are horizontal, and are above buoyant raft 1 and are remotely controlled the upper surface of towboat 3.Buoyant raft 1 and distant Control towboat 3 can pass through from cauline leaf cutter 16 and the lower section of baffle plate 13.
This floating plant cyclic culture acquisition system also includes driving wheel 14, driven pulley 15 and annular wire rope, driving wheel 14th, driven pulley 15 is separately fixed in arch bridge opening 7, and is located at the both sides of square acquisition zone 9 respectively, and driving wheel 14 is equipped with driving Motor 17, annular wire rope across driving wheel 14, driven pulley 15, formed between driven wheel 14,15 two parallel waters surface, And the steel wire rope of high-speed motion, and downside steel wire rope forms the cauline leaf cutter 16.
As shown in Fig. 2 the big string bag 11 is fixed on a quadra 18, the quadra 18 is fixed on one and erected The lower end of bar 19, the upper end of montant 19 are hinged on the upper limb of the adjacent lateral wall of hull 4, and its jointed shaft 20 is horizontal.
